Selva Mágica Theme Park in Guadalajara Closes After 38 Years

Selva Mágica theme park in Guadalajara permanently closes following parent company bankruptcy.

Selva Mágica theme park in Guadalajara permanently closed its doors on September 1, 2026, ending 38 years of operation. [1] Selva Mágica, an amusement park in Guadalajara, officially ceased operations after nearly four decades of history. [2] As a direct result of the liquidation measures, 175 workers at the park were laid off in accordance with the law. [3] SECOEN (Servicios Compartidos para el Entretenimiento) confirmed the closure via an official statement, thanking generations of families for their visits. [4] The bankruptcy proceedings forced the liquidation of assets and cost-cutting measures that led to the park's closure in Huentitán. [5] During its trajectory, the complex featured more than 30 attractions, including El Titan, a roller coaster considered one of the largest in western Mexico. [6] The park was founded in April 1988 and became one of the most recognized entertainment spaces in the capital of Jalisco. [7] The announcement comes after several years in which the park experienced a decrease in visitor attendance. [8]
